Archer was born January 13, 1947 to Archer and Crystal Jennie (Burke) Howard in Wilmette, IL. His older sister, Elaine, remained in Chicago when the family moved to Lake Odessa when Arch was a toddler, where his family owned and ran Martha's Candy. Archer was in the first graduating class of Lakewood High School in 1965. He attended Western Michigan University for a short time before entering the U.S. Army. He served as a Sgt. in the 1st Infantry Division in Vietnam, 1968-1969. He worked for E.W.Bliss manufacturing in Hastings for many years before retiring in 2009. He was known as the peacekeeper in the plant.Those who worked with Arch, or as he was called at the factory, Archie, will remember the smell of Winstons and Diet Pepsi. His first wife was Choanne Thomas, with whom he had a son Kirk. Arch met and married Janice Neitzke in 1975. Arch, determined to make the family complete, adopted Jan's three daughters. He was a loving father and care giver, a Mr.Fix-it, the one everyone called with any problems. Arch and Jan loved to travel, having made it to all but five states, and all around the border, often traveling with Jan's brother Harold (Bud) Neitzke and wife Jeanne. They also camped and fished with friends at Nahma in the U.P. They just sold their "Happy Place" at Sandy Pines. Arch alway seemed to find the good in everyone, was very even-tempered, and truly loved his family and the friends he worked with. To his grandchildren, he was the person they counted on. Archer was predeceased by his parents; sister, Elaine Berlinski and her husband, Ben; nephews, Greg and Todd Neitzke and grandson, Christian Howard. He has now joined many of his yearly Canadian fishing trip buddies.
